Police Seek Information From Families With Previous Enrollments
Loveland Police are asking Northern Colorado families to come forward with any concerns after multiple victims were identified in an investigation involving an in-home childcare operation run by a Loveland business owner.
Investigators launched the case after a child was found with physical injuries believed to have occurred while under care at the home-based facility operated by Michelle Sanders, who has since been arrested on several child abuse charges. As detectives continued their work, additional possible victims were identified.
Authorities emphasize that the investigation is ongoing and that only limited details can be released at this time. Families who previously enrolled children in this childcare program and observed injuries or troubling behavior are asked to contact the Loveland Police Investigative Tipline at (970) 962-2032, referencing case LP25-0007224…
